Brief Summary

The management of knee osteoarthritis via a physical activity protocol for rehabilitation has convincing results. However, the effectiveness of these protocols could be improved with a connected instrumented knee brace with an exercise protocol adapted for the patient which is supervise by an online physiotherapist to check the progression during home-based rehabilitation.

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(1)

  • Change External Knee Moment Abduction (EKAM) during gait cycle from baseline at 8 weeks after rehabilitation

    Assessment of knee external knee moment abduction

    At the baseline (inclusion) and after 8 weeks of muscular strengthening

Study Arms (2)

with instrumented Orthosis

EXPERIMENTAL

patient will follow 8 weeks of muscular strengthening with the orthosis connected to the phone app associated

Device: with instrumented Orthosis

without instrumented Orthosis

ACTIVE COMPARATOR

patient will follow 8 weeks of traditional muscular strengthening without orthosis

Device: traditional rehabilitation protocol

Eligibility Criteria

Age50 Years - 80 Years
Sexall
Healthy VolunteersNo
Age GroupsAdult (18-64), Older Adult (65+)

You may qualify if:

  • Person who signed informative consent
  • Affiliated with the social security
  • Male and female aged between 50 and 80
  • Walk without assistance
  • Smartphone's use

You may not qualify if:

  • Person under protective measure
  • Orthopedics issues
  • Neurologic issues (MMSE Test \< 24)
  • Knee or hip prothesis
  • Person with NSAIDs and analgesics treatment with an effective intake less than 48 hours before the evaluation
  • Predominant patello-femoral arthritis
  • Symptomatic hip OA
  • Knee infection
  • Knee injuries
